Sign In & Save Up To 15% Off. Free Delivery $399+.Jan 20, 2023 · Induction cooktops use a process called electromagnetic induction to heat the cookware. This process involves passing an alternating electrical current through a coil of wire, which creates a magnetic field. TwistPadFire® – our removable, magnetic, illuminated control dial that gives you precise control over all cooking zones.Energy Efficiency: Induction cooktops offer unbeatable energy efficiency, losing just 15% of energy when transferring heat to your pans and pots. In contrast, electric cooktops lose 20-25% of energy, and gas ranges a staggering 68%. CombiZone : combine two induction cooking zones to heat large cookware. 28 cm cooking zone : for small and large pots and pans.Induction cooking. Induction cooking is performed using direct electrical induction heating of cooking vessels, rather than relying on indirect radiation, convection, or thermal conduction. Induction cooking allows high power and very rapid increases in temperature to be achieved: changes in heat settings are instantaneous. Sleek, precise, and cool to the touch.
